I want everyone to figure out three things. The first is figure out your “why”. Why are you working at your place of employment and why do you want to consider being in this business. There is not an easy answer but once you figure this part out, the other two questions will fall into place.
Second, figure out what price you are willing to pay to accomplish your dreams. Would you get fired from work because of your commitment to the business? Would you miss a funeral to be at a critical meeting and would you forgo a vacation if it meant you could further your goals? Although these may seem extreme (and they are), what is your limit on what you will do to get there?
Lastly, ask yourself, “Now that I have accomplished my dream, can I describe a day in my life?”
